Robbie Doe (The “Real” Exorcist story)
Robbie Doe started getting attacked in the year 1949 but an unknown source. His bed would shake uncontrollably along with his covers and sheets being torn away but an unseen force. Tables would move and other furniture would fly across the room. These occurrences supposedly started to happen after Robbie played with the Ouija board.
The first Rev. called in was that of the Lutheran faith. Robbie even moved in with this Rev. for a period of time, until the Rev. decided there was absolutely nothing he could do to help the boy except pray for him. Around this time Robbie was getting worse, he was now levitating off of the bed floating under the bed and being banged up and down on the bed springs. Robbie was also starting to get scratches and at this time the Lutheran Rev. decided the family should call a catholic priest, for Lutherans do not believe in the Rite of Exorcism.
When the family contacted the catholic priest and they were told to place holy water and light candles in Robbies room. When the mother placed the bottle of holy water on a shelf it unexplainably flew off and shattered on the floor, when she lit the candles the flames lit up so high they almost burned the house down. When the priest arrived Robbie was doing all sorts of unexplainable things, speaking in Latin a language the boy had no prior knowledge of. Robbie was taken to a hospital so he could be strapped to a bed. This is where the exorcism started. Many weird types of phenomena occurred, the bed moved from side to side and his food trays would fly across the room by an unseen force. There is even an account of Robbie slashing the priests arm causing him to get over 100 stitches.
After this incident the priest removed himself from any further exorcisms. Many other unexplained episodes such has words scratched in Robbies chest. Many priests came and went, but one stuck it out, a man by the name of Father Bowdern. Father Bowdern continued many exorcisms, until one day Robbie spoke in a different voice that of St. Michael. It is said that St. Michael commanded Satan and the demons to leave the boy, and after a fit of rage, as if a battle was going on inside of Robbie, the evil left.
Anneliese Michel (The real Emily Rose)
Anyone who is familiar with the movie The Exorcism of Emily Rose is familiar with the story of Anneliese Michel, this is the name of the real girl the movie was based off of. Anneliese was born September 21st 1952 in Germany. She was raised as a strict catholic and took her religion very seriously. In 1968 at the age of 16 Anneliese experienced her first seizure. During this episode she was unable to communicate to her parents or 3 siblings. She was taken to the doctors where she was then diagnosed with Grand Mal epilepsy (this condition causes very severe seizures). But seizures were not her only symptoms, soon she started to eat dead flies and coal, drink her own urine, self mutilate her body and try to attack her parents and sisters.
She claimed to hear devilish voices in her head, she claimed they were the same demons that possessed Cain and Judas from the Bible. By the age of 23 with many failed attempts in dealing with psychiatric hospitals and medications she finally received the rite to receive an exorcism, which lasted about 6 months. It seemed to be working at first but she would quickly go back down hill. Sadly tragedy would strike and Anneliese died in her sleep. The autopsy report stated she died of malnourishment and dehydration. The priest was charged and convicted with negligent homicide.

Medical Explanations
There are 3 different diseases that all replicate symptoms of demonic possession, epilepsy, schizophrenia and hysteria. Epilepsy can cause a number of possession like symptoms such as convulsions, seizures that are sometimes accompanied by hallucinations. The report that a possessed persons eyes turn black is also a symptom of epilepsy. What happens is the pupils will dilate causing this blackness effect in the eyes. Some other major symptoms of epilepsy include muscle spasms, black outs and periods of lost memories. The seizures can also cause the person to make grunting or strange noises.
When dealing with a mental disorder like hysteria a person may experience uncontrollable violent movements, very scary convulsions which include very loud painful crying. A person may also experience body contorting, compression of the chest, the feeling of being strangled, loss of breath and memory loss.
Schizophrenia is another mental disorder that reflects demon like possession. One of the most common symptoms in schizophrenia is hearing voices. It is actually not uncommon to believe these voices are coming from demon or actually the devil. Other symptoms include delusions, hallucinations, disorganized speech and thinking, a person may also go into a catatonic state.
